Transaction

7754096dfc48a4e6264d00e42c742aef06dcb240988a8cbc84b213c977129945

Summary

In Block664666
TimeSun, 21 Apr 2024 11:34:30 UTC
Total Input662.49241667 Nebula
Total Output696.49241667 Nebula
Fees0 Nebula

Details

Fee: 0 Nebula
285668 Confirmations696.49241667 Nebula
Raw Transaction